Destination Australia scholarship: how to apply

If you’re dreaming of studying in Australia but concerned about high costs, this scholarship can give you a chance to pursue your studies and live in Australia’s regional areas.

The Destination Australia Program is providing funding of up to AU$15,000 per year through 480 scholarships in 2023.

Read on for everything you need to know about this scholarship, including eligibility requirements, application information, and which tertiary education providers you can apply at.

What is the Destination Australia scholarship?

Funded by the Australian Government, the Destination Australia Program is an initiative to attract and support international and domestic students to study in regional and remote areas of Australia.

The scholarship provides financial assistance of up to AU$15,000, to cover the costs of studying and living in regional Australia, including accommodation and day-to-day expenses - a fantastic opportunity for students who otherwise may not be able to afford it.

The latest round of the program in 2023 sees 480 scholarships being made available across 83 different campuses of 27 tertiary education providers.

This initiative aims to address areas of skill shortages and ensure a sufficient stream of skilled workers in the future in regional Australia, in line with the country’s National Skills Priority List. That would place more teachers, nurses, engineers, and other important workers where they’re needed most. It also makes tertiary education there more accessible to domestic students from underrepresented groups.

Eligibility requirements

You’ll need to apply for a scholarship directly with one of the education providers under the Destination Australia Program.

To qualify, you must meet the following requirements:

  • Be an international student with a valid student visa, or an Australian citizen or permanent resident
  • Be enrolled in or accept an offer of a full-time course of study at an eligible tertiary education provider
  • Live in a regional area at the start of and during the study period
  • Meet the academic and English language proficiency requirements of the education institute

How to apply for a Destination Australia scholarship

The application process varies depending on the tertiary education provider. You will need to confirm with your preferred institute for details on the application.

In general, you will be required to provide:

  • Personal information, such as your name, address, and contact details
  • Academic qualifications and certificates
  • Evidence of your English language proficiency, such as through a globally recognised test like IELTS
  • A personal statement outlining your academic achievements, career goals, and reasons for choosing to study in regional Australia
